Do Not Neglect to Turn Off Energies



When calamity strikes as well as you're in a flood-prone area, shut off the primary electric circuit. Shutting off the power prevents
electrical shocks when water can be found in as water functions as a conductor. Do not fail to remember to turn off the main water line valve as a way to stop even more damage.
Maintain your furnishings steady as they can move around as well as create additional damage if the floodwaters are obtaining high.

Do Focus On Small Leaks



There are red flags that can draw your attention and also show to you some weakened pipelines in your home. Indications of red flags in your pipes include gurgling paint, peeling off wallpaper, water streaks, water discolorations, or leaking sounds behind the walls. Repair and examine your plumbing repaired before it results in large damages to your home, finances, as well as an individual headache.

Don't Panic in Case of a Burst Pipeline



Timing is crucial when it comes to water damages. If a pipe bursts in your home, instantly closed off your main water shutoff to cut off the resource and also avoid more damage. Call a reputable water damage reconstruction specialist for support.

Some Do's & Don't When Dealing with a Water Damage


DO:




  • Make sure the water source has been eliminated. Contact a plumber if needed.


  • Turn off circuit breakers supplying electricity to wet areas and unplug any electronics that are on wet carpet or surfaces


  • Remove small furniture items


  • Remove as much excess water as possible by mopping or blotting; Use WHITE towels to blot wet carpeting


  • Wipe water from wooden furniture after removing anything on it


  • Remove and prop up wet upholstery cushions for even drying (check for any bleeding)


  • Pin up curtains or furniture skirts if needed


  • Place aluminum foil, saucers or wood blocks between furniture legs and wet carpet


  • Turn on air conditioning for maximum drying in winter and open windows in the summer


  • Open any drawers and cabinets affected for complete drying but do not force them open


  • Remove any valuable art objects or paintings to a safe, dry place


  • Open any suitcases or luggage that may have been affected to dry, preferably in sunlight


  • Hang any fur or leather goods to dry at room temperature


  • Punch small holes in sagging ceilings to relieve trapped water (don't forget to place pans beneath!); however, if the ceiling is sagging extremely low, stay out of the room and we'll take care of it

  • DO NOT:


  • Leave wet fabrics in place; dry them as soon as possible


  • Leave books, magazines or any other colored items on wet carpets or floor


  • Use your household vacuum to remove water


  • Use TV's or other electronics/appliances while standing on wet carpets or floors; especially not on wet concrete floors


  • Turn on ceiling fixtures if the ceiling is wet


  • Turn your heat up, unless instructed otherwise
